Repro:
1) install Firefox 2.0.0.1
2) set laptop/desktop to an external Video monitor and extend the desktop display
3) Drag firefox app to the extended desktop
4) open up any site, or mousehover a tab or link
5) use the mouse to Right-click, and verify the menu items for that tab/link is shown on the default display screen

** No repro for FF v1.5.09

Expected:
- the right-click menu should be displayed in the desktop where firefox is located

Actual:
- right-click menu shows up on the default display, which may be the other screen.
environment:
- Mozilla/5.0 (Macintosh; U; Intel Mac OS X; en-US; rv:1.8.1.1) Gecko/20061204 Firefox/2.0.0.1
